Arthur "Killer" Kane, bassist for the New York Dolls passed away on July 13th due to complications from leukemia. He succumbed to the disease in a Los Angeles hospital at age 55. According to Rolling Stone, Kane's death is made all the more tragic by the fact that he only learned he had leukemia on the morning of his death.
